PITTSBURGH -- Bubba, the huge lobster that got front-page treatment after a seafood store spared his life, died Wednesday afternoon at a Pittsburgh aquarium.

The 23-pound lobster was estimated to have been old enough to have survived two world wars and Prohibition, not to mention the supper table.

He was pulled from the waters off Nantucket, Mass., and shipped to a Pittsburgh fish market. Based on how long it typically takes a lobster to reach eating size -- about five to seven years per pound -- Bubba may have been 100 years old.

On Tuesday, store owner Bob Wholey gave the lobster to the Pittsburgh Zoo & PPG Aquarium.

The cause of death was unknown.

Cause of death was that he was put into an aquarium.

Anybody who has studied lobsters knows that they're very complicated creatures and the reason why they're not farmed like trout for instance, is because it's just too difficult (they're breeding habits and development are extremely complex and take years to reach maturity; not to mention their sensitivity to their environment - changes in water temp and salinity and a myriad of other things found in the water can lead to their death quite easily) and costly.
